China Unicom reform in full swing

By Ma Si | China Daily | Updated: 2018-03-01 08:14

Telecom firm streamlines organization to boost efficiency

Marketing professional Wu Xiaoen, 28, had never imagined that working with a State-owned enterprise such as China United Network Communications Group Co Ltd or China Unicom, the country's second-largest telecom carrier by subscribers, would entail a fast-paced, stressful job.

Her expectation was shaped by a long-standing perception that SOEs offer cushy jobs where staff are not stressed and had loads of spare time.
